The Effect of Lateral Back Pressure Conditions on Magnesium Plasticity during Cold Upsetting. B.I. Kamenetsky, Yu.N. Loginov, N.A. Kruglikov. The results of investigations of cold upsetting of Mg90 magnesium specimens are presented. It has been found that in the case of upsetting on smooth plates, degree of strain prior to failure is 0.06 - 0.08, while in the case of upsetting of a specimen in a copper cylinder, it can be increased up to 0.45 - 0.67. The use of the finite element method in combination with ABAQUS software shows a reduction in a level of compression stresses created by the cylinder because of occurrence of spaces at the boundary between the specimen and the cylinder. The scheme of cold upsetting of a specimen proper in the cylinder with the help of two rams is offered. Due to this technique degree of strain prior to failure was increased up to 1.2, while upsetting forces were reduced.
